Default Ipod installed, music in helmet!!!

I hooked up some nice sony slip on headphones inside my helmet(yeah i actually wear a full face most of the time) and they sound great. Tested em out last night and I can hear em perfectly at 65 on the freeway with my helmet wide open. YEs...it's been a while. I now need a bar mounted ipod holder, becuase the cliker is impossible to use while riding, especially with gloves. Is there such a thing, or should i make my own? I am finally beginning to catch up with technology. Phew. Music makes everything better. Now i am waiting for my wifes headphones to arrive so I can do hers up. Default RE: Ipod installed, music in helmet!!!

If you have a standard Ipod with a hard drive, you might want to think about carrying it in your pocket. I have a Dell that I mounted to the bars, and the first railroad tracks the hard drive jarred so bad I had to raplace the unit. The ipod remote is wireless, and push buttons, not that 'wheelie thingie'.

If you got a nano, they don't make a wireless remote yet.

I use the Koss noise cancelling ear buds. Work great at speed, but you can hear sirens, horns, and someone yelling if they are close.
